Recorded Webinars: Should I Use a Task- or Equipment- Based Machine Risk Assessment?

Serious injuries continue to pose a major challenge to manufacturing and related industries, and in 2018 6,200 non-fatal amputations occurred in the US, with 58% of these involving machinery2. To reduce the occurrence of these events, organizations must start with an accurate understanding of the hazards present. International standards such as ISO 12100 Safety of machinery — General principles for design — Risk assessment and risk reduction provide best practices and guidelines for conducting machinery risk assessments consistently. Two common approaches have been taken to complete these assessments: task-based and equipment-based. This webinar will evaluate both machinery risk assessment approaches in detail and provide information about the strengths and weaknesses for each approach, as well as recommendations for when to use each type of risk assessment, and how to align the risk assessment results with other machine safety activities.
